A tan sólo 55 minutos de la Ciudad de Panamá frente a las playas de nuestro Océano Pacífico se encuentra Coronado, la primera ciudad de playa, recreativa fundada en 1941. Ofrece una infraestructura comercial y recreativa que la caracteriza como la primera comunidad de recreo de Panamá. Entre ellas podemos mencionar algunas como malls, supermercados, farmacias, restaurantes de comida rápida, una clínica de urgencias, estación de policía, bomberos, ferreterías y muy pronto contará con una escuela internacional, entre otros atractivos, que sirven de complemento para una mejor calidad de vida.
